Here we have a marvelous toy in the form of this multi-faced German child by Carl Bergner. This very nice example features a bisque head that rotates to reveal three distinct facial expressions. One face features a happy, smiling expression with set brown glass eyes, an open mouth with molded teeth, another side of the face portrays an unhappy child with wrinkled brows, a downturned open/closed mouth and molded tears, while a third face portrays a serene, sleeping expression with closed eyes and a closed mouth. The head is covered by a carton hood, over which is placed a cotton bonnet and the head can be turned by a brass loop at the top of head. Her body features a carton torso covered in cloth, cloth upper legs and jointed composition arms and lower legs. A non-functioning squeaker was originally activated with string pull mechanism that remains inserted at her waist. She wears a fine cotton gown and slip with scalloped and embroidered edges and blue silk ribbons throughout, plus an antique petticoat with crocheted lace insets.
Measures 14 1/4” tall.
